Oversleeping, probably not a good idea!
Though sleep is a benefits both physically and mentally, but overdoing something beneficial might infact result on a contrary. In fact oversleeping can be a medical disorder termed as hypersomnia.
A condition of excessive sleepiness is similar to its counterpart ' insomnia', both are derived or delivered from overlapping factors such as mental health issue like anxiety, stress, depression etc.
An approximation of 40 percent or more adults under 30 suffer from the issue of hypersomnia due to depression, amongst which women are more likely to  experience such condition.
Hypersomnia is a sleep difficulty of abnormal sleep pattern that may interfere with both physical-mental as well as emotional and functional activities. Hypersomnia is infact, now stated to be a concurring condition alongside insomnia which is present in less than one third of people diagnosed with anxiety and depression.
Hypersomnia maybe at times due to factors like medical conditions, medication, substance use disorder, tiredness, sleep depravation and so on, when no such cause is present, it is a condition called idiopathic hypersomnia, a condition of excessive sleeping in idiopathic manner meaning without a known cause.
It can also be considered as a symptoms for medical conditions like thyroid, heart disease, sleep apnea etc.
Hypersomnia may result to various complications that hinder day to day aspects of life like headaches, obesity, diabetes and back pain.
Some measures to aid in oversleeping conditions-
The first and foremost option is to approach a doctor as soon as such conditions comes under notice, one should also track the changes in the amount of time sleeping and level of tiredness, it may help in identifying the underlying causes.
Keeping a limit on consumption over likes of substance such as alcohol, as it can negatively effect the sleep-wake rythm, while decreasing sleep quality.
Adhering to a sleeping schedule and maintain consistency over it, is helpful!
Lastly one should improve lifestyle habits such as taking measures to decrease intake of caffeine, participation in health benefitting activities.
